Why Are Sailboat Blueprints Important?

Sailboat blueprints serve as the foundation for building a seaworthy vessel. These technical drawings provide precise measurements, material specifications, and construction techniques essential for the boat’s integrity and performance. Here’s why having accurate blueprints matters:

  • Structural Accuracy: Ensures that the boat can withstand various sea conditions and loads.
  • Safety: Proper design prevents potential hazards and structural failures.
  • Efficiency: Detailed plans optimize material use, saving both time and money.
  • Customization: Blueprints allow for modifications to suit your personal needs and preferences.

Common Components Included in Sailboat Blueprints

A comprehensive set of sailboat blueprints typically includes:

  • Hull Design: Shape, dimensions, and construction details.
  • Deck Layout: Placement of masts, hatches, and rigging points.
  • Interior Plans: Cabin arrangement, berths, storage, and galley.
  • Rigging and Sail Plans: Mast height, sail dimensions, and rigging types.
  • Material Lists: Recommended woods, metals, and composite materials.

How to Choose the Right Sailboat Blueprints for Your Project

Selecting the perfect sailboat blueprint depends on your experience level, intended use, budget, and workspace. Here are some key considerations:

1. Skill Level and Experience

Novice builders should look for straightforward designs with detailed instructions. Plans featuring simplified hulls, clear step-by-step guidance, and modest rigging reduce the risk of errors. More experienced builders might opt for complex or custom designs that allow creativity and performance enhancements.

2. Intended Use

Consider what type of sailing you want to do:

  • Day Sailing: Small, easy-to-build boats with simple rigging.
  • Coastal Cruising: Medium-sized boats equipped for overnight stays.
  • Offshore Voyaging: Larger, heavier hulls with robust safety features.

3. Size and Workspace

Be realistic about your available building space. Larger boats require more room and longer build times. Some blueprints specify modular construction to facilitate building in smaller workshops.

4. Budget

Blueprints vary from free plans to professionally designed packages costing hundreds or thousands of dollars. Factor in material and tool costs as well. Sometimes investing in a well-designed plan saves money in the long run by avoiding costly mistakes.

Tips for Successfully Using Sailboat Blueprints

1. Study the Plans Thoroughly

Before cutting any material, invest time in understanding every aspect of the blueprints. Pay close attention to measurements, joinery methods, and sequence of assembly.

2. Prepare Your Workspace

A well-organized workspace with proper tools and safety equipment will make the build smoother and safer.

3. Gather Quality Materials

Using recommended materials ensures the boat’s durability and performance. Avoid substituting materials without understanding their structural implications.

4. Don’t Rush the Build

Boat building is a marathon, not a sprint. Take your time, double-check measurements, and follow the instructions carefully.

5. Engage with the Community

Joining boat building forums or local clubs can provide valuable advice, troubleshooting tips, and encouragement.
